Solution
I don't think that line can be in your `~/.vimrc`. Due to loading order, it may have to be in `~/.vim/filetype.vim` instead. Try putting this into that file:
augroup filetypedetect
au BufNewFile,BufRead *.fsh,*.vsh setf glsl
augroup END
Problem
My `~/.vimrc` contains the following line: ``` au BufNewFile,BufRead *.fsh,*.vsh setf glsl ``` My `~/.vim/syntax` directory contains `glsl.vim` that works if loaded manually (`:setf glsl` in Vim), but it doesn't load automatically when editing a file with those extensions. How do I get syntax highlighting for those files automatically? Syntax highlighting works for other files as usual. My Vim version is 7.4 running on Linux Mint.
